Orthodontic therapy is a way of straightening out or moving teeth, to boost the appearance of the teeth and how they function. It can also assist to take care of the long-lasting health and wellness of your teeth, gum tissues and jaw joints, by spreading the biting pressure over all your teeth. Lots of people have crowded or crooked teeth.

Some individuals have top front teeth that stick out and look undesirable. These 'prominent' teeth are much more likely to be damaged, however orthodontic treatment can relocate them back into line.

Orthodontic treatment can help you to bite even more uniformly and reduce the pressure. The ideal time is usually throughout youth, yet grownups can have orthodontic treatment too - and even more and more are doing so.

In youngsters it may be required to wait for sufficient teeth to come via before starting therapy. The expert may be in a technique or in a medical facility division, and is called an orthodontist.

This will usually include considering your teeth, taking and making plaster models of your teeth. Your dental group or orthodontist will certainly then discuss what treatment is feasible. As soon as you make sure you want to proceed, the therapy can begin as quickly as you have sufficient permanent teeth. You may not have adequate room for all your permanent teeth.

Orthodontic treatment can be done by many types of devices, which a lot of people call a 'support'. Straightforward therapy may be carried out with a detachable brace (a plate that can be taken out to be cleaned).

Commonly, teeth need to be directed more precisely than they can be making use of a removable brace. So a set support is used. This has braces and bands which are temporarily stayed with the teeth. A flexible cable signs up with all the brackets and enables the teeth to be moved. You can not take the appliance out on your own, so it is called a repaired device.

The aligners must be used for 22 to 23 hours a day for the best outcomes. They can be quickly removed for consuming, drinking, cleaning, and for cleaning in between your teeth. You require to have all your adult teeth before you can have this therapy. Often fragile rubber bands are connected to a fixed support to aid relocate the teeth.

The size of therapy relies on how serious the issue is, and it may take anything from a couple of months to two-and-a-half years. Most individuals can be dealt with in one to 2 years. When therapy is finished the teeth need to be kept in setting for a while. This is called the 'retention' period, and the home appliances that hold the teeth in place are called retainers.
